Output 21fbaf9fccc856e8416e78ee066e42e5c9b302d7c4efaff3de884a0e4dda0f1a:1

value
683451
script pubkey
OP_0 OP_PUSHBYTES_20 9191064a304f6cc6f27a23905436bcd4ec1b70d1
address
bc1qjxgsvj3sfakvdun6ywg9gd4u6nkpkux32dvede
transaction
21fbaf9fccc856e8416e78ee066e42e5c9b302d7c4efaff3de884a0e4dda0f1a
confirmations
5500
spent
true